BONUS Episode: Dude Fired 9 Shots to Stop a Home Intruder

This morning Riley interviews the man who was forced to defend himself in his apartment late one night in March 2016. A random criminal, a random apartment, but Nicholas Ring was ready to defend himself. We will hear the story firsthand, what went right, what went wrong, what could have been done better. And what has life been like for Nicholas in the aftermath?

Episode 132: Interview with Rob Leatham – Jerk the Trigger the Right Way!

Today is a special episode together with Rob Leatham where Riley and Jacob sit down with him to talk about Rob’s philosophy and secrets behind shooting accurately and shooting fast! After listening to Rob you’ll see that there’s really only 3 things you need to be concerned with in order to master these skills. One of the things that might surprise some shooters is Rob’s advocacy for jerking the trigger–but it’s about learning to jerk the trigger correctly! Episode 128: How I Survived Being Shot in the Head – Part 2

Riley and Matthew Maruster conclude the second half of the interview together with Jarred Slocum, a former police officer with El Cajon Police Department a suburb of San Diego, California. In August of 2011 Jarred was shot in the head responding to a suspected domestic violence situation. Luckily he survived to tell the story which we had the exclusive privilege of bringing to you today through the Concealed Carry Podcast. There are many lessons to be learned from fateful incident. Hopefully this will give you some needed information that could save your life!
